微信小程序非功能性分析
时间: 2023-07-11 15:56:41 浏览: 54
微信小程序的非功能性分析可以从以下几个方面进行考虑:
1. 性能:微信小程序的性能包括启动速度、页面渲染速度、网络请求速度等方面。可以通过使用性能分析工具来进行测试和优化,比如使用微信小程序自带的开发者工具中的性能工具,或者使用第三方工具进行分析。
2. 安全:微信小程序的安全性是非常重要的,需要保证用户数据的安全和隐私。可以通过对代码进行安全审计,使用 HTTPS 协议进行数据传输,对用户输入进行验证等方式来保障安全。
3. 可用性:微信小程序的可用性包括用户界面设计、交互设计、易用性等方面。需要保证用户可以方便地使用小程序,可以通过用户测试等方式来评估和优化可用性。
4. 可维护性:微信小程序的可维护性包括代码易读性、可扩展性、可维护性等方面。可以通过编写清晰简洁的代码,遵循开发规范和设计模式等方式来提高可维护性。
综上所述,微信小程序的非功能性分析需要考虑多个方面,需要开发者全面考虑和优化。
相关问题
微信小程序非功能性需求
1. 可靠性:小程序应该具有高可靠性,能够在不同网络环境下稳定运行,不会因为网络波动或其他原因而崩溃或停止响应。
2. 安全性:小程序应该具有高安全性,能够保护用户的个人信息和隐私,不会有数据泄露或恶意攻击的风险。
3. 响应速度:小程序应该具有快速响应的特性,能够在用户操作时迅速响应,避免用户等待时间过长,影响用户体验。
4. 兼容性:小程序应该兼容各种不同的设备和操作系统,能够在不同的设备和操作系统上正常运行,避免因兼容性问题而产生的错误和问题。
5. 可扩展性:小程序应该具有可扩展的特性,能够根据不同的业务需求进行扩展和定制,满足不同的用户需求。
6. 可维护性:小程序应该具有易于维护的特性,能够方便地进行代码维护和更新,降低维护成本,保证系统的稳定性和可靠性。
7. 易用性:小程序应该具有良好的用户体验,能够为用户提供简单易用的操作界面和交互方式,避免用户操作难度过大,影响用户体验。
基于微信小程序的可行性分析
针对基于微信小程序的可行性分析,以下是我的回答:
1.市场需求:微信小程序作为一种轻量级的移动应用,越来越受到用户的欢迎。特别是在一些功能简单的应用场景,如便民服务、生活购物、社交娱乐等方面,微信小程序的市场需求非常强烈。
2.技术支持:微信小程序开发框架成熟,开发工具简单易用,开发门槛相对较低。同时,微信小程序拥有强大的技术支持和丰富的开发资源,可以满足开发者的需求。
3.用户体验:微信小程序可以免去用户下载安装的烦恼,用户可以直接在微信内访问小程序,使用起来非常方便。同时,微信小程序还可以借助微信生态的优势,实现与微信的无缝对接,给用户带来更好的使用体验。
4.商业模式:微信小程序可以实现多种商业模式,如广告投放、电商交易、线上支付等。同时,微信小程序还可以与公众号、企业微信等微信生态圈内的其他产品进行联动,实现更多的商业机会。
综上所述,基于微信小程序的应用具有较强的可行性,但需要根据具体的应用场景进行分析和实践,以确定最佳的商业模式和用户体验。